Amazing location! Walk to a dozen highly rated restaurants plus great shops. The staff is mostly friendly...with a couple exceptions. I stayed for 2 weeks and they were very accommodating. One problem is they run out of forks in the morning for breakfast service, but they had great meal options and bacon about 5 days a week ❤️ That Hayley person in the review below is insane. I bet she didn't bring those issues she mentions to the attention of your hotel, because they would have sent the service team up or switched rooms. I stay at tons of hotels for work and this had a pretty big staff taking care of the place. You just had to let them know though. Some folks just rather complain I guess... And to address the couple reviews the mention no microwaves in the room (which i assume is for safety and cleanliness), the microwave in the dining room in the lobby works great. I used it to reheat leftover lunch every day!!! Oh and here's a pic of me folding my laundry. The machines here are a little expensive at $3.00 each cycle. But the dryer only takes one run and your stuff is dry, unlike other hotels I've stayed at. So yay!

Stayed here a few nights for work. Checkin was a nightmare with new untrained people up front who had no idea what they were doing. It took almost 30 mins to check in on a weeknight with literally no other customers. Lobby area is beautiful but room was dark, shower barely had any pressure and worst of all the room was right above the swimming pool patio area where people kept talking and laughing till after midnight making it difficult to sleep, despite my complaints to the front desk nothing was done. Breakfast was another disappointment as food was just average, but annoyingly enough, the coffee was finished on both mornings, I had to take decaf instead of waiting to find someone to ask for a refill. The location is excellent, and that's the only thing they have going for them.

My recent stay at the Hyatt was a mix of highs and lows, but unfortunately, the lows outweighed the highs by a significant margin.||||Let's start with the positives: the room itself was clean and met the expectations one typically has for a Hyatt property. The maintenance staff, surprisingly, were the shining stars of my experience. They were incredibly friendly and made me feel genuinely welcome, even though I didn't require their services. In fact, they stepped in to assist when I found myself awkwardly starting the check-in process alone, unnoticed by the front desk staff.||||Which brings me to the disappointments. The breakfast, touted as part of the Hyatt experience, fell far short of expectations. By 8:15 am, most of the selections were depleted, leaving only a sparse offering of three pieces of wheat toast, eggs, and dry sausage. The cereal was available, but only with oat milk—regular milk was apparently unavailable, as were basic utensils like forks. I had no choice but to eat my breakfast of eggs and sausage with a spoon, a subpar experience to say the least.||||To add to the frustration, when I politely asked for regular milk or even a fork, I was informed that neither were on hand. This lack of basic amenities and breakfast options felt completely out of place for a Hyatt establishment.||||In summary, while the room itself lived up to Hyatt's reputation for cleanliness and comfort, the breakfast offering and the service at the front desk were disappointing. For a brand that prides itself on luxury and customer service, this experience fell short of the mark. If Hyatt hopes to maintain its reputation, improvements in both breakfast quality and customer service are urgently needed.
